This month they are thrilled to introduce a collection of new Once Was Lost scarves, including the Once Was Lost Susa Scarf in black. Other Once Was Lost scarves come in charcoal, ivory and grey. These beautiful pieces were handmade in Ethiopia on traditional wooden handlooms and they are a great layering accessory for all seasons. This is a luxury scarf and is delicate in nature so people are asked to please treat it with the love and attention it deserves.

Also new in this month are some fabulous Organic Moroccan Wine Glasses. These organic glasses are hand-blown by artisans in Morocco and made from recycled glass. Being handmade each glass is unique, with bubbles, dents and marks which adds to the character. These glasses are ideal for creating a more organic look for a special dining table setting.

They have also recently brought in some lovely Broste rugs. Broste is designed in Copenhagen and is one of Scandinavia’s leading interior brands. They travel the world for inspiration and create a fine balance between Nordic tradition and trends for a modern edge.
